Evangelizing in the New Political Climate

In these final days of Donald Trump’s presidency we have seen poltiicains and other figures desperate to disassociate themselves with him. The House is moving for another impeachment. Several major platforms have refused to host the Parler social media app. How will this affect Catholics who just want to share the Gospel? Doug Keck joins us.

Doug Keck

Doug Keck is the President and Chief Operating Officer at EWTN.

Finding God’s Voice in the Silence (2 segments)

We all long to know the will of God in our lives, to obtain answers to our prayers, and to receive tangible evidence of the personal care of our heavenly Father. We deeply desire to hear His voice. And here’s the good news: God is not silent – but he also doesn’t always answer in the way we expect. Teresa Tomeo joins us with examples of how God breaks into our lives with timely remedies, miraculous encounters, and surprising circumstances that can be explained only by the reality of a loving and caring God.

Teresa Tomeo

Teresa Tomeo is the author of many books and her newest is Listening for God: Discovering the Incredible Ways God Speaks to Us. She has more than 30 years of experience in TV, radio and newspaper and spent 19 of those years working in front of a camera as a reporter/anchor in the Detroit market. In the year 2000, Teresa left the secular media to start her own speaking and communications company, Teresa Tomeo Communications, LLC. Her daily morning radio program, Catholic Connection, is produced by Ave Maria Radio in Ann Arbor, Michigan.
